Men of the Anambra State vigilante operatives, known as Agunechemba, have arrested a popular celebrity ‘juju master’, Akwa Okuko Tiwaraki n’Oba.

According to a post on Soludo TV’s Facebook page, the arrest was made on Saturday.

Akwa Okuko was taken into custody for further investigation by the security agency, following allegations that he prepares juju for kidnappers who masquerade as yahoo boys, terrorising the state.

The arrest comes on the heels of the Anambra State Homeland Security Law, 2025, which imposes strict penalties on native doctors who prepare or administer charms, including the infamous ‘Odeshi’, ‘Okeite’, and ‘Mkpu Egbe’.

Offenders now face six years in prison, a N20 million fine, or both under the newly established law.

The law aims to curb the misuse of supernatural practices, which have been implicated in various criminal activities across the state.

It explicitly targets individuals who create charms believed to provide protection or wealth through unlawful means, as well as those who publicly promote such practices.
